<extend name="Public/bases" /> <block name="css"> <link href="__CSS__/user.css" rel="stylesheet" > </block> <block name="body" > <body class="user"> <header class="header"> <div class=""> <a href="{:U('User/index')}" class="hbtn back"><i class="iconfont icon-drop-left"></i></a> <h1 class="caption">我的游戏</h1> </div> </header> <div class="occupy"></div> <section class="trunker"> <section class="container"> <div class="trunker-section user-game-list"> <ul class="t-content clearfix" id="ajaxContainer" currentpage="1" > <volist name='data' id="vo"> <li> <a href="" class="za_iconmygift"> <img src="{:get_img_url($vo['icon'])}" class="icon" onerror="this.src='__IMG__/empty.jpg';this.onerror=null"> </a> <div class="btnbox"> <if condition='$vo.and_dow_address eq "" && $vo.add_game_address eq "" && $vo.ios_dow_address eq "" && $vo.ios_game_address eq "" '> <a class="btn disabled">下载</a> <else/> <?php $devicetype = get_device_type();?> <eq name='devicetype' value='1'> <eq name="vo.down_port" value="2"> <a href="{$vo['add_game_address']}" class="btn">下载</a> <else /> <a url="<if condition='$vo.dow_status eq 0'>#<else/>{:U('AjaxDown/down_file?game_id='.$vo['relation_game_id'].'&type=1')}</if>" class="btn down">下载</a> </eq> <else /> <eq name='devicetype' value='2'> <eq name="vo.down_port" value="2"> <a href="{$vo['add_game_address']}" class="btn">下载</a> <else /> <a url="<if condition='$vo.dow_status eq 0'>#<else/>{:U('AjaxDown/down_file?game_id='.$vo['relation_game_id'].'&type=2')}</if>" class="btn down">下载</a> </eq> <else/> <!-- <a url="#" class="btn disabled">下载</a> --> <eq name="vo.sdk_version" value="1"> <eq name="vo.down_port" value="2"> <a href="{$vo['add_game_address']}" class="btn">下载</a> <else /> <a url="<if condition='$vo.dow_status eq 0'>#<else/>{:U('AjaxDown/down_file?game_id='.$vo['relation_game_id'].'&type=1')}</if>" class="btn down">下载</a> </eq> </eq> <eq name="vo.sdk_version" value="2"> <eq name="vo.down_port" value="2"> <a href="{$vo['ios_game_address']}" class="btn">下载</a> <else /> <a url="<if condition='$vo.dow_status eq 0'>#<else/>{:U('AjaxDown/down_file?game_id='.$vo['relation_game_id'].'&type=2')}</if>" class="btn down">下载</a> </eq> </eq> </eq> </eq> </if> </div> <div class="text"> <div class="namebox"> <a href="" class="name">{$vo.game_name}</a> <p class="stars"><i style="width:{:$vo['game_score']*10}%;"></i></p> </div> <div class="info"> <span class="size">{$vo.game_size}</span> <span class="dlnumber">{$vo.dow_num}人下载</span> </div> <p class="description">{$vo.features}</p> </div> </li> </volist> </ul> </div> </section> </section> <div class="popmsg pop-dialog"></div> <div class="space"></div> <div class="loading ms-none hidden" id="moreBtn"><a href="javascript:" class="link"></a></div> <script src="__JS__/ajaxload.js"></script> <script src="__JS__/pop.lwx.min.js"></script> <script> $(function() { var pmsg = $('.popmsg').pop(); var popmsg = $('.loading').pop(); <?php if(!$data){?> pmsg.msg('暂无数据'); <?php }?> var ac = $('#ajaxContainer'); ajaxload('{:U("ajaxUserGame")}',{},function(data) { if (data.status == 1) { ac.attr('currentpage',data.page); var html = '',d = data.lists; for (var i in d) { var item = d[i]; html += '<li> <a href="">'+ ' <img src="'+item.icon+'" class="icon" onerror="this.src=\'__IMG__/empty.jpg\';this.onerror=null">'+ ' </a><div class="text">'+ ' <div class="namebox">'+ ' <a href="" class="name">'+item.game_name+'</a>'; var game_score_html = '<p class="stars"><i style="width:'+item.game_score+'0%;"></i></p>'; html += game_score_html; html += ' </div>'+ ' <div class="info">'+ ' <span class="size">'+item.game_size+'</span>'+ ' <span class="dlnumber">'+item.dow_num+'人下载</span>'+ ' </div>'+ ' <p class="description">'+item.features+'</p>'+ ' </div>'+ '</li>'; } ac.append(html); $('.loading').addClass('ms-none'); $('#moreBtn').removeClass('ms-none');loads = false; } else { $('.loading').removeClass('hidden').addClass('ms-none'); popmsg.msg('已经到底了~'); } }) $(".btn").click(function(){ var url = $(this).attr('url'); if(url == "#"){ pmsg.msg("此游戏暂不能下载"); } $.ajax({ url:url, type:"get", dataType:"json", data:{}, success:function(result){ if(result.status == 0){ pmsg.msg(result.info); }else{ location.href=result.url; return false; // var url = result.url; // fromDownFile(url); } }, error:function(){ alert("服务器异常"); } }) }) }); </script> </body> </block> <block name="footer"></block>